Background

Mini Group is a dynamic, multi-industry conglomerate with a strong presence across East Africa. We specialize in diverse sectors including baking, real estate, construction, telecommunications, energy, auto spares, hospitality, manufacturing, trading, and microfinance.

Key Duties & Responsibilities

Billing & Revenue Cycle Management

  • Capture patient charges accurately across consultations, procedures, pharmacy, laboratory, and consumables.
  • Prepare and issue invoices, receipts, and statements through computerized healthcare systems.
  • Ensure complete charge capture to minimize revenue leakage across all service lines.
  • Reconcile daily billing transactions against clinical services delivered and maintain accurate electronic billing records within the EHR system.

Insurance Claims Management

  • Process insurance claims for the Social Health Authority, formerly NHIF, and private medical insurers.
  • Verify patient eligibility, benefit coverage, and pre-authorization requirements before service delivery.
  • Ensure correct coding of diagnoses, procedures, and medical services for compliant claims submission.
  • Submit claims within required timelines and follow up on approvals, rejections, pending codes, and documentation gaps.

Clinical Administration & Controls

  • Ensure accurate entry and complete closure of patient records within the EMR system.
  • Support clinicians in maintaining complete documentation required for billing and insurance approval.
  • Verify alignment between clinical notes, prescriptions, diagnostic investigations, and final billed services.

Cashiering & Financial Reconciliation

  • Process patient payments securely across cash, card, and mobile money channels.
  • Maintain daily cash reconciliation, banking records, and support internal financial audit readiness.

Departmental Coordination

  • Coordinate with pharmacy and laboratory teams to ensure all diagnostics, dispensed items, and consumables are captured and billed correctly.
  • Work with clinicians to resolve missing, unclear, or incomplete documentation affecting billing or claims processing.
  • Support efficient patient flow and reduced waiting time through active administrative and queue coordination.

Compliance & Audit Support

  • Ensure compliance with SHA/NHIF regulations, private insurer requirements, institutional billing policies, patient confidentiality standards, and data protection regulations.
  • Participate in internal and external financial, insurance, and clinical documentation audits.

Qualifications & Experience

  • Diploma or Bachelor’s Degree in Health Records, Business Administration, Finance, or a related field from a recognized institution.
  • Minimum 2–3 years’ progressive hands-on experience in hospital billing, health records tracking, or medical insurance administration.
  • Strong working knowledge of SHA/NHIF processes, medical coding frameworks, and private medical insurance systems within Kenya.
  • Demonstrated experience working with Electronic Health Records and hospital billing or inventory modules.

Key Skills & Competencies

  • Strong understanding of healthcare billing, insurance verification, and hospital revenue cycles.
  • Up-to-date knowledge of SHA/NHIF rules, claims validation processes, and private insurer reimbursement structures.
  • High attention to detail, numerical accuracy, and reconciliation skills.
  • Strong interpersonal communication and coordination skills across clinical, pharmacy, laboratory, and finance teams.
  • Ability to multitask and work under pressure in a fast-paced, high-volume outpatient clinic environment.
  • High professional ethics, financial accountability, confidentiality, and commitment to data protection.
